Scientific Name:
Canella winterana
Common Name:
Wild Cinnamon, Winter Cinnamon
Plant Type:
Evergreen
Leaf Type:
Broadleaf
Hardiness Zone:
10, 11
Determine Your Zone
Height:
20-30 feet
Spread:
5 - 10 feet
Bloom time:
Summer, Fall
Flower color:
White, Purple
Fruit present:
Summer, Fall
Fruit color:
Red
Light Exposure:
Sun, Part Sun
Drainage:
Well drained, Moist, Dry
Rate of Growth:
Moderate
Water Requirement:
Low
Maintenance Level:
Low
Comments:
A small, columnar tree usede as hedge, espalier,. lawn tree and in parking lots where space is limited. Has high tolerance to soil salts and drought. Birds eat the fruit
